Crawlspace water cleanup services involve the removal of excess moisture, standing water, and damp materials from beneath a property. This process typically includes extracting water, drying out affected areas, and addressing any residual moisture that could lead to further issues. Professionals may use specialized equipment such as industrial dehumidifiers, moisture meters, and high-powered vacuums to ensure thorough cleanup. The goal is to restore the crawlspace to a dry, stable condition that helps prevent damage to the home’s foundation and structural components.

Excess moisture in a crawlspace can lead to a variety of problems, including mold growth, wood rot, and increased pest activity. Persistent dampness can also compromise insulation and promote the development of unpleasant odors. Addressing water intrusion early through professional cleanup services helps mitigate these issues and reduces the risk of more extensive damage that could affect the entire property. Proper water removal and drying are essential steps in maintaining a safe and healthy living environment, especially in areas prone to flooding or leaks.

Cost Range - Water cleanup in a crawlspace typically costs between $500 and $2,500, depending on the extent of the water intrusion and cleanup requirements. For minor issues, costs may be closer to $500, while extensive water damage can approach $2,500 or more.

Factors Influencing Cost - The final price for crawlspace water cleanup varies based on the size of the area, the severity of water damage, and necessary drying or dehumidification services. Larger or more affected crawlspaces generally cost more to service.

Average Service Fees - On average, local service providers in Bronx, NY, may charge between $1,000 and $2,000 for comprehensive crawlspace water cleanup. This includes water extraction, drying, and minor repairs if needed.

Additional Costs - Costs can increase if mold remediation or extensive repairs are required after water removal. These additional services may add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the initial cleanup estimate.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es water in a crawlspace? Water can enter a crawlspace due to heavy rainfall,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, or high groundwater levels. Identifying the source helps in effective cleanup and prevention.

How do professionals remove water from a crawlspace? Experts typically use pumps, wet vacuums, and dehumidifiers to extract standing water and dry the area thoroughly.

Is it necessary to dry out the crawlspace completely? Yes, complete drying is essential to prevent mold growth, wood rot, and further structural damage.

Can water damage lead to mold problems? Water intrusion can promote mold growth if not properly addressed, making cleanup and drying critical steps.

How can I prevent future water issues in my crawlspace? Proper drainage, gutter maintenance, and installing vapor barriers can help minimize water intrusion; consulting local pros can provide tailored solutions.
